How much do I need to live in Green, Kansas?
$2,400 / month
for a family, 55.6% less expensive than the national average A total of $28,800 for the year for a family.
$1,900 / month
for a single person, 60.1% less expensive than the national average A total of $22,800 for the year for a single person.

Housing costs in Green?
A typical home costs $149,400, which is 55.8%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 23.0% less expensive than the average Kansas home, at $194,100.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Green costs $750 per month, which is 47.6%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 29.3% cheaper than the state average of $970.

Can I afford Green?
To live comfortably in Green, Kansas, a minimum annual income of $28,800 for a family, and $22,800 for a single person is recommended.
